Job Description Job Description Job Summary : The Power
Electronics Engineer will play a pivotal role in the design,
development, and optimization of advanced power conversion systems,
focusing on multilevel converter technologies for applications in
renewable energy, grid infrastructure, and high-voltage systems.
This position requires a seasoned expert to lead technical efforts
in topology design, efficiency enhancement, and hardware
integration, while collaborating with cross-functional teams to
deliver innovative solutions that meet stringent performance,
reliability, and regulatory standards. The ideal candidate will
drive prototyping initiatives, mentor junior engineers, and
contribute to the overall success of power electronics projects in
a dynamic engineering environment. Essential Functions : Design and
develop converter topologies, including multilevel circuits and
selection of switching devices such as IGBTs, SiC MOSFETs, or GaN
transistors, ensuring compatibility with high-power applications.
Optimize converter designs for maximum efficiency, minimized
harmonic distortion, and robust high-voltage operation through
simulation, analysis, and iterative refinement. Lead prototyping
efforts, including hardware assembly, integration of components,
and hands-on troubleshooting to validate designs in lab and field
environments. Conduct detailed simulations and modeling using tools
like MATLAB/Simulink, LTSpice, or PLECS to predict system
performance, thermal behavior, and electromagnetic compatibility.
Collaborate with control systems, mechanical, and test engineers to
integrate power electronics into larger systems, addressing
challenges like fault protection, cooling, and scalability. Perform
root cause analysis on design issues, implement corrective actions,
and ensure compliance with industry standards such as IEEE, IEC,
and UL for safety and performance. Mentor junior team members,
provide technical guidance, and contribute to project planning,
including resource allocation and milestone tracking. Manage
component obsolescence issues of existing hardware platforms. Stay
abreast of emerging technologies in power electronics, such as
wide-bandgap semiconductors and advanced modulation techniques, to
inform design decisions. Prepare technical documentation, reports,
and presentations for internal stakeholders and external partners.
Support internal audits and enforce adherence to documented
policies and procedures to uphold quality of designs. “Hands on”
ability to breadboard and test new designs and troubleshoot
production problems. Minimum Qualifications : Bachelor's degree in
Electrical Engineering, Power Electronics, or a related field. At
least 7 years of professional experience in power electronics
design, with a focus on multilevel converter topologies and
high-voltage systems. Proven expertise in designing multilevel
converters (e.g., MMC, CHB) and working with power semiconductors
like Si IGBTs or wide-bandgap semiconductors. Strong proficiency in
simulation and design tools (e.g., MATLAB/Simulink, SPICE-based
software) and hardware prototyping techniques. Demonstrated ability
to optimize designs for efficiency, harmonics reduction, and
high-voltage performance. Experience leading hardware integration
and prototyping projects from concept to validation. Solid
understanding of electromagnetic interference (EMI), thermal
management, and power loss calculations. Excellent problem-solving
skills, attention to detail, and the ability to work
collaboratively in a team setting. Strong communication skills,
both written and verbal, for technical reporting and team
coordination. Preferred Qualifications : Master's or Ph.D. in
Electrical Engineering with a specialization in Power Electronics
or Power Systems. 10 years of experience in the field, including
leadership roles in product development for FACTS devices, HVDC, or
renewable integration systems. Familiarity with advanced control
strategies, such as model predictive control or PWM techniques for
multilevel converters. Experience with embedded systems, FPGA/DSP
programming, or real-time control implementation. Knowledge of
regulatory compliance and certification processes for high-power
equipment. Prior involvement in patent filings or publications
related to power electronics innovations. Proficiency in CAD tools
for PCB layout (e.g., Altium Designer) and mechanical integration
